How they compare
Spain currently reports 149,947 against 140,279 in Netherlands, a difference of 9,668.
That makes Spain's figure about 1.1 times Netherlands's.
Across all 32 years both countries report, Spain has been ahead every year.
Netherlands ranks 11th and Spain ranks 10th of 41 countries.
Spain has averaged higher in every one of the 5 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Netherlands | Spain |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1980s | 97,411 | 151,691 | 54,280 | Spain |
| 1990s | 107,812 | 156,272 | 48,460 | Spain |
| 2000s | 128,200 | 153,542 | 25,342 | Spain |
| 2010s | 134,156 | 150,604 | 16,448 | Spain |
| 2020s | 139,116 | 150,008 | 10,892 | Spain |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
